Zoom Winter Solstice

The winter solstice or midwinter marks the shortest period of daylight and longest night when the sun is at its lowest elevation in the sky. For centuries it has been seen across cultures as a time for ritual and festivals. Symbolically, the winter solstice represents regeneration and renewal as it signifies the rebirth of the sun and a gradual shift to longer days and more daylight. It is also a time for self-reflection.
